Comments (2)
Should it be possible to nest these?
mods:
common:
- foo
server:
defaults: side: server
list:
- foo
client:
defaults: side: client
list:
- foo
optional:
defaults:
feature: optional
version: latest
list:
- foo
What about providing common default list names, or defining them beforehand?
defaults:
version: recommended
client: side: client
server: side: server
optional: feature: optional
latest: version: latest
mods:
common:
- foo
- bar
client: ...
server: ...
client & optional: ...
server & optional & latest: ...
Named lists like Tweaks and Utilities
would be useful, but you can always use a comment, too?
from alpacka.
yes you can create a comment but... i want to have the name be the key in the dictionary
because we cannot get the values of yaml comments obviously
i like them to be grouped with their defaults
providing the defaults for all list names has a bit less indentation in the lists.. which i did not like about my proposed format
being able to nest lists.. i'd rather not.. that will be a mess in code
linking them with '&' looks cool.. if you can implement that it would be awesome
but what if two of the lists define the same defaults.. which one takes precendence ?
i would say right to left.. making the leftmost (server
in server & optional & latest
) the most significant
from alpacka.
Related Issues (20)
- smart config provider
- Documentation
- 404 on trying to get forge version HOT 1
- solder support HOT 3
- Fix internal server error when using Curse sources HOT 3
- LIbGit2Sharp.Portable broken on (some?) linux distros HOT 20
- Download progress handling
- FileDownloaderURL: Support ETag / LastModified HOT 1
- Avoid ConcurrentDictionary of Tasks
- multimc forge installer
- multimc: custom instance folders currently ignored HOT 1
- new instance handler: bare / none HOT 4
- curse: import packs HOT 2
- Command Init: does not use instanceHandler HOT 10
- Discussion: file and folder structure
- update: cannot create new tracking branches
- features
- name, description and links for mods are ignored HOT 1
- Restructure instance related things into an Instance class
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from alpacka.